RUBICON is a software development company based in Sarajevo with a talented engineering team that enjoys challenges. We foster a positive work environment based on trust, teamwork, open communication and laughs. As a team that values strong communication, leadership and respect, we’ve had a smooth transition from working in our Sarajevo office to fully prioritizing a remote-first approach.
Opis posla
RUBICON is seeking a Frontend Engineer to join our team and work on cutting-edge projects primarily using Angular. In this role, you'll be a key contributor, focusing on the development of web applications. Your responsibility includes translating company and customer needs into functional, visually pleasing digital solutions, and ensuring an excellent user experience.
We're looking for a diligent, tech-savvy professional with a keen interest in innovative technologies, cloud development, and best engineering practices. Additionally, we value unique, enjoyable individuals who can contribute positively to our company culture.
If you're interested in learning more about the projects at RUBICON, check out some of the awesome projects we built for our clients.
Key responsibilities:
Develop new application features
Translate designs and wireframes into high-quality code
Ensure the technical feasibility of UI/UX designs
Develop flexible and well-structured frontend applications
Write tests for developed features and code
Review code to ensure high-quality standards
Work with the team to refine user stories into tasks
Kvalifikacije
Requirements:
2+years of professional experience in frontend development
Experience working with Angular
Experience working with TypeScript
Experience working with JavaScript
Experience with RESTful APIs
Experience with Git version control
Knowledge of programming principles
Knowledge of object-oriented programming principles
Excellent spoken and written English skills
Nice to know/have experience with:
CSS preprocessors
JavaScript ES6+
npm/yarn
NgRx and RxJS
Writing unit tests and experience with E2E testing frameworks like Cypress, Serenity, etc.
Good understanding of browser rendering behavior and performance
Familiarity with the JavaScript ecosystem
Architectural software patterns
Dodatne Informacije
What’s next?
If you're eager to join a team dedicated to reaching new heights in technical expertise and personal development, we encourage you to apply.
Candidates are required to provide their GitHub profile demonstrating proficiency in relevant technologies and showcasing projects that align with the requirements.
We will carefully select all the candidates for the next steps. Promising applicants will be called for a technical interview to showcase their expertise and project examples that illustrate their experience. Those who excel will move on to a second interview to talk about employment terms and personal goals.
Application Deadline: Friday, December 20th, 2024, at 23:59, but we encourage you to submit your application as soon as possible.